What is the EA FIFA Team of the Year?
The FUT Team of the Year is a special edition team of the best performing players from the previous calendar year. The EA FIFA 22 FUT Team of the Year will celebrate the best players of 2021 and those players will get significant in-game upgrades.
The 11 players chosen for the Team of the Year, as well as the fan-voted 12th player, will be among the highest-rated players in the game until the next edition of the game (FIFA 23) is released.
As a result, these players are very popular with many people saving their packages to open during the Team of the Year promotion in hopes of packing up one of these elite players.

Team of the Year is typically not released right away, with player batches revealed over the course of the week before the full TOTY and player number 12 are available in bundles at the end of the promo.
The finalists arrived between Friday, January 7 and Sunday, January 9, and voting officially opened on Monday, January 10. Here’s the schedule:
- Friday, Jan 7: Finalists Announced: Attackers
- Sat, Jan 8: Finalists Announced: Midfielders
- Sunday January 9: Finalists Announced: Goalkeepers and Defenders
- We, Jan. 10: Fan voting begins
- We, Jan. 17: Fan voting closes
- Friday, Jan twenty-one: Reported release date for TOTY
FUT Team of the Year Finalists
The FUT TOTY nominees were announced between January 7 and 9, with voting opening on Monday, January 10 and closing on Monday, January 17.
There are a total of 80 players on the various position lists (see below), but only 11 will make up the final Team of the Year with a 4-3-3 formation used.
Probable inclusions include Robert Lewandowski, who finished 2021 with more goals than any other player, while Lionel messi lifted the Ballon d’Or.
Gianluigi Donnarumma or Eduardo Mendy Both are contenders for the goalkeeper spot, with Donnarumma possibly having the upper hand after being named Player of the Tournament at Euro 2021 and winning the Yashin trophy.
Manchester City Defenders Ruben Dias Y Joao Cancelo are strong candidates to be part of the bottom line, while N´Golo Kanté he will be a popular selection as one of the midfielders after his exploits in the Champions League.
of Mohamed Salah | A strong start in 2021-22 should be enough to form the starting XI, but if not, they will likely include it in the vote for player number 12.

SBC and team of the year updates
In addition to Team of the Year and Player # 12, additional upgraded players will be available through Squad Building Challenges (SBC) and Objectives.
These are usually TOTY Flashback Players, celebrating players who were on previous Team of the Year teams, or TOTY Player moments, awarded to players who had significant and memorable moments throughout the year.
These SBCs are generally available for a limited time only, while there also tends to be a special SBC for the TOTY kit which can only be redeemed during the Team of the Year promotion.
